Get swept up in this enticing, emotional story of family suspense from New York Times bestselling author Diane Chamberlain. Her family's cottage on the New Jersey shore was a place of freedom and innocence for Julie Bauer-until her seventeen-year-old sister, Isabel, was murdered. It's been more than forty years since that August night, but Julie's memories of her sister's death still shape her world. Now someone from her past is raising questions about what really happened that night. About Julie's own complicity. About a devastating secret her mother kept from them all. About the person who went to prison for Izzy's murder-and the person who didn't. Faced with questions and armed with few answers, Julie must gather the courage to revisit her past and untangle the complex emotions that led to one unspeakable act of violence on the bay at midnight. Originally published in 2005… (plus d'informations)

This was a really compelling read!
Julia has lived with her sister's death for over forty years & her momories of it still shape her world. Now however, someone from her past has come back, & they're asking questions about what really happened on that night. Now Julia needs to find the courage to face the past to untangle the lies & reveal the truth.
This story peaked my curiosity from the get go. Diana Chamberlain tells a good story & uses vivid descriptions throughout the book. Her characters were well rounded & she uses language that's easy to understand as well.
The thing I liked most about this story are the fact that we got the story from everyone's perspective. I loved Julia as a child too, she had a lot of pluck!
I'll be looking out for Diana Chamberlain's name in the book section in the op shops after this read.
